内容記述 | In science education, fostering scientific thinking is important, though few examples of scientific thinking are known. Sakamoto et al. (2007) advocated "meta-understanding of scientific principles" as one area of scientific thinking. If one is capable of meta-understanding, one is able to approach unknown phenomena with the assumption that scientific principles are applicable. Sakamoto and her colleague claim to have verified the existence of meta-understanding and the possibility of teaching it to elementary school students. However, we think they failed to provide proof, because their definition of meta-understanding is somewhat confused. Through inspection of the idea of "meta-understanding of scientific principles" and a process of inference with this meta-understanding, we refined the definition of meta-understanding introducing an important distinction they missed: whether a key causal mechanism of phenomena is known to students or not. Based on our new definition, we designed a clearer experiment which contained two pairs of tasks. We predicted a different response pattern for each pair of tasks, where the original paper expected no difference. As the result of the experiment supported our predictions, we achieved a more reliable verification of meta-understanding. | |||||
